Job Title: Travel & Tourism Lecturer
Location: Preston, North West
Type: Temporary (Part-Time)

Job Description:

We are seeking an enthusiastic and experienced Travel & Tourism Lecturer to join our team at [FE College Name] in Preston on a part-time, temporary basis. This is an exciting opportunity for a dedicated educator to inspire and guide our students in their pursuit of knowledge in the travel and tourism sector.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Deliver high-quality teaching to Level 2 and Level 3 Travel & Tourism students.
  • Develop and implement engaging lesson plans and assessments aligned with the curriculum.
  • Foster a positive learning environment that encourages student participation and success.
  • Monitor and assess student progress, providing constructive feedback and support.
  • Collaborate with colleagues to ensure a cohesive educational approach.
  • Stay updated on industry trends and incorporate relevant content into lessons.

Qualifications:

  • Previous experience teaching Travel & Tourism at Level 2 and Level 3.
  • Relevant qualifications in Travel & Tourism or a related field.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to engage and motivate students of diverse backgrounds.

Requirements:

  • A valid Enhanced DBS check on the update service.
  • Availability to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ends if necessary.
